Transaction 6570875dbc11d3c6f98ffc8396f91e42d00ea6feee0adec0f4bda9ae2604fb36
1 Input
2 Outputs
- 6570875dbc11d3c6f98ffc8396f91e42d00ea6feee0adec0f4bda9ae2604fb36:0
- 6570875dbc11d3c6f98ffc8396f91e42d00ea6feee0adec0f4bda9ae2604fb36:1
value 150000000
address 17tZoFwmhYrnRJxNrzxoRexfPNG5vWzTk
value 606484039
address 145dXdiomibQLBaxTf67r2Toajps8WGYTS